Tesla Model 3 vs Volkswagen ID.7: home charging cost

At the current price cap, the Volkswagen ID.7 is the cheaper of the two to run at 5.9p per mile vs 6.5p for the Tesla Model 3 — a difference of about £51.60 over 10,000 miles of home charging.

Prices based on the Ofgem price cap of 26.11 p/kWh, effective 1 July 2026.Source: Ofgem

The bigger battery costs more to fill but is not necessarily more expensive to run — cost per mile depends on efficiency, not battery size. Costs include ~12% AC charging losses.
